Description
Here is the second of possibly several Terragen 2 tutorials I'm making - this one follows in the footsteps of my first one but goes into scene creation rather than just the interface. I tried to make it easy to follow but also touching on each aspect of making a scene so I hope it helps! Be sure to drop me a comment or note and let me know what you think.Enjoy!
